Episode 62: The T.C.K. Life
August 19, 2022
“Often with being a third-culture kid (T.C.K.) comes the ability to understand lots of different people. But it also comes with lots of inner struggle about where we belong.”
— Hannah Federwitz
Hannah and Eden Federwitz joined the podcast with unique T.C.K. insights. Listen to their stories about growing up in Ghana and their preparation for life in Ethiopia.
